Webam·bi·tious (ăm-bĭsh′əs) adj. 1. Full of, characterized by, or motivated by ambition. 2. Greatly desirous; eager: "I am not ambitious of ridicule" (Edmund Burke). 3. Requiring or showing much effort; challenging: an ambitious schedule. am·bi′tious·ly adv. am·bi′tious·ness n. American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fifth Edition.
